Why forecasting breaks down in healthcare ERP environments
Most healthcare forecasting issues are caused by disconnected workflows rather than a lack of data. OEM systems may capture device utilization, service events, inventory consumption, or patient-related operational activity, while ERP platforms manage procurement, finance, contracts, and revenue recognition. If these systems are not synchronized, forecast models rely on delayed exports, manual reconciliation, and inconsistent assumptions.
This creates predictable business problems: finance teams cannot trust pipeline timing, operations teams cannot see downstream revenue impact, and leadership cannot distinguish between temporary variance and structural underperformance. Governance and compliance recommendations for healthcare forecasting automation
Healthcare customers will not adopt enterprise AI automation for forecasting unless governance is explicit. Partners should design for auditability from the start. That means documenting data lineage between OEM systems and ERP records, defining role-based access controls, maintaining workflow approval logs, and establishing exception review procedures. Forecasting automation should be explainable, traceable, and operationally accountable.
Partners should also separate predictive insight from financial authority. AI can identify likely revenue timing issues or utilization anomalies, but final financial actions should remain governed by approved business rules and human review where required. This reduces compliance risk while preserving the value of AI operational intelligence.
- Implement role-based access, audit trails, and workflow approval checkpoints across OEM and ERP integrations
- Define data retention, exception escalation, and model review policies aligned to healthcare compliance requirements
- Use governed workflow orchestration rather than unmanaged scripts or spreadsheet-based interventions
- Establish quarterly operational intelligence reviews with finance, operations, and compliance stakeholders
Implementation tradeoffs partners should address early
Not every healthcare customer is ready for full predictive forecasting on day one. Partners should sequence delivery based on operational maturity. A practical first phase often focuses on workflow visibility, event synchronization, and exception automation. Once data quality and process discipline improve, predictive analytics and scenario modeling can be layered in with greater confidence.
There are also architectural tradeoffs. Deep ERP customization may solve a local problem but reduce scalability across the partner portfolio. A better approach is to use a managed AI operations platform that sits across systems, standardizes orchestration patterns, and supports repeatable deployment templates. This is especially important for partners building healthcare-specific offerings they intend to replicate across multiple OEM and provider relationships.
